ABSTRACT
OBJECTIVE To investigate the antibiotic resistance and nosocomial infections status of Staphylococcus aureus (SAU) and provide scientific evidence for diseasis diagnose and reasonable use of antibiotics. METHODS A retrospective review was performed to analyze the clinical distribution of 321 isolates of SAU. Antibiotic susceptibility test was performed by K-B method and drug-resistance results were analyzed. RESULTS SAU was found been resistant to the diverse antibiotics in different degree. However, the drug sensitivity rate to glycopeptide antibiotics was 100.0%, as well as to new type antibiotic of linezolid. The isolating rate of meticillin-resistant S. aureus (MRSA) reached 57.6%. CONCLUSIONS S. aureus shows multidrug resistance to the commonly used antibiotics. We should strengthen monitoring and controlling of it.
